 Facebook's policy on cryptocurrency and blockchain advertising has evolved over time due to regulatory concerns and the volatile nature of the cryptocurrency market. Here's an overview of Facebook's policy on cryptocurrency and blockchain advertising:

1. **Prohibited Content:**
   - Facebook has historically placed restrictions on cryptocurrency-related advertising to protect users from misleading or harmful promotions. Certain types of cryptocurrency content are prohibited from being advertised on Facebook, including:
     - Initial Coin Offerings (ICOs): Facebook has banned advertisements promoting ICOs, which are fundraising mechanisms for new cryptocurrency projects.
     - Binary Options and Cryptocurrency Trading: Ads promoting binary options, cryptocurrency trading platforms, and investment opportunities with high-risk financial products are generally prohibited.
     - Deceptive or Misleading Content: Facebook prohibits ads that contain deceptive or misleading information related to cryptocurrencies, blockchain technology, or financial services.

2. **Advertising Authorization:**
   - In order to advertise certain cryptocurrency-related products or services on Facebook, advertisers may need to undergo an authorization process and comply with specific requirements. This process is designed to ensure that advertisers meet Facebook's standards and regulatory requirements.
   - Advertisers may be required to provide additional information about their business, including licenses, registration documents, and other relevant details.

3. **Review and Approval Process:**
   - Facebook reviews cryptocurrency-related ads to ensure compliance with its advertising policies and guidelines. Advertisers may experience delays in ad approval if their ads are subject to additional scrutiny or verification.
   - Advertisers are encouraged to familiarize themselves with Facebook's advertising policies and guidelines before creating and submitting cryptocurrency-related ads to avoid rejection or disapproval.

4. **Updates and Changes:**
   - Facebook's policy on cryptocurrency and blockchain advertising is subject to change in response to regulatory developments, industry trends, and evolving risks. Advertisers should regularly check Facebook's advertising policies for updates and changes that may impact their campaigns.

It's important for advertisers in the cryptocurrency and blockchain space to adhere to Facebook's advertising policies and guidelines to ensure compliance and avoid enforcement actions, such as ad rejection or account suspension. Additionally, advertisers should exercise transparency and provide accurate information in their ads to maintain user trust and safety.

As of my last update in January 2022, Facebook has specific policies regarding cryptocurrency and blockchain advertising. Here's a summary:

1. **Ad Policy**: Facebook allows ads promoting cryptocurrency and related content, including cryptocurrency exchanges, cryptocurrency mining software, and cryptocurrency wallets. However, advertisers must comply with Facebook's ad policies and ensure that their ads meet certain criteria.

2. **Ad Approval Process**: Advertisers promoting cryptocurrency-related products or services must go through a review process, and their ads may be subject to additional scrutiny. Facebook may require advertisers to provide documentation or additional information to verify their legitimacy.

3. **Prohibited Content**: Facebook prohibits ads that promote initial coin offerings (ICOs) or binary options, as these are often associated with misleading or deceptive practices. Ads promoting speculative financial products or services are also restricted.

4. **Transparency and Disclosure**: Advertisers must provide clear and accurate information about their cryptocurrency-related products or services. This includes disclosing relevant terms and conditions, fees, and risks associated with investing in or using cryptocurrencies.

5. **Compliance Requirements**: Advertisers must comply with relevant laws, regulations, and industry standards governing cryptocurrency and financial services. This includes complying with anti-money laundering (AML) and know-your-customer (KYC) regulations, as well as adhering to Facebook's advertising policies.

It's important to note that Facebook's advertising policies may evolve over time, and advertisers should regularly review the latest guidelines and updates to ensure compliance. Additionally, specific restrictions or requirements may vary depending on the region or jurisdiction. Therefore, advertisers should consult Facebook's advertising policies and seek legal advice if needed before running cryptocurrency-related ads on the platform.
